Trawling the net for blogs to give you inspiration, I stumbled across Alberta and Ava's blog: Amusing Muses and fell in love with their quirky take on life, and their gorgeous artwork. Here is what they say about themselves
We're Ava and Alberta: sisters, teachers, and artists. We've been dreaming together since we jumped off our chest of drawers, believing we could fly. Our closet became our spaceship, a magnolia tree our secret castle, and our grandmother's garden our enchanted kingdom. Our mother taught us the joy of creating and the art of nonsense. We learned embroidery on our grandmother's front porch and heard bedtime stories about sirens and gorgons and panthers stalking the woods at midnight. We believe in magic and silliness, in sisters and dreams, in lavender silk dresses and bottle trees, but, most of all, we believe in the strength of the creative spirit. We still believe we can fly.
